These are segments of the columnar stem of what fossil echinoderm animal? Each disk is a single crystal of calcium carbonate, an

d in life the animal's living tissue threaded through the hole passing through the stack of disks.
Geography
1 answer:
34kurt3 years ago
7 0

Answer:

Crinoids.

Explanation:

These are segments of crinoids.

Given what you know right now, do you think the boundary between the South American Plate and the African Plate is a divergent p
kicyunya [14]

Answer:

divergent boundary

Explanation:

The South American and African plates moved apart as a divergent boundary formed between them and an ocean basin formed and spread.
